1. Set Clear Goals: Begin by defining your goals and priorities. What do you want to achieve in your network marketing business? Write down specific, measurable, achievable, relevant, and time-bound (SMART) goals. This will provide you with a clear roadmap and keep you focused on what truly matters.

2. Prioritize Tasks: Once you have your goals in place, it’s time to prioritize your tasks. Identify the most important and urgent tasks that will contribute the most to your business’s growth. Focus on completing these tasks first and delegate or eliminate non-essential ones.

3. Create a Schedule: A well-structured schedule is crucial for effective time management. Utilize a planner or digital calendar to allocate dedicated time slots for different activities, such as prospecting, follow-ups, team meetings, and personal time. Stick to your schedule as much as possible to avoid wasting time.

4. Avoid Procrastination: Procrastination can be a time killer. Overcome it by breaking tasks into smaller, manageable chunks, setting deadlines, and holding yourself accountable. Learn to differentiate between important and busy work, and prioritize accordingly.

5. Utilize Technology: Leverage technology to streamline your tasks and save time. Use customer relationship management (CRM) software to manage contacts, automate repetitive tasks, and track your progress. Explore productivity apps that can help you stay organized and focused, such as project management tools or time trackers.

6. Delegate and Outsource: As a network marketer, you don’t have to do everything yourself. Delegate tasks to your team members or consider outsourcing certain activities, such as social media management or content creation. This allows you to focus on high-value tasks that require your expertise.

7. Practice Time Blocking: Time blocking involves dedicating specific time slots for specific activities. For example, allocate a block of time each day for prospecting, another for team training, and so on. This method helps eliminate distractions and ensures that you give your undivided attention to each task.

8. Minimize Distractions: Identify your biggest distractions and find ways to minimize them. This might involve turning off notifications on your phone or computer, setting boundaries with family and friends, or creating a designated workspace away from distractions.

9. Take Breaks: It’s essential to give yourself regular breaks to recharge and avoid burnout. Studies have shown that taking short breaks throughout the day can actually improve productivity. Use this time to stretch, meditate, or engage in activities that help you relax and refocus.

10. Learn to Say No: As a network marketer, you may often find yourself pulled in multiple directions. Learn to say no to tasks or commitments that don’t align with your goals or stretch you too thin. Prioritize your own well-being and focus on activities that bring you closer to your objectives.

FAQs:

Q1: How can I stay motivated and avoid getting overwhelmed?

A1: Staying motivated can be challenging in network marketing. Set small milestones along the way to celebrate your achievements, surround yourself with positive and supportive individuals, and regularly revisit your goals to remind yourself of why you started.

Q2: What if unexpected tasks or emergencies arise?

A2: Flexibility is key. Leave some buffer time in your schedule to accommodate unexpected tasks or emergencies. Adjust your priorities accordingly and be prepared to adapt when necessary.

Q3: Is it necessary to stick to the schedule strictly?

A3: While it’s important to follow your schedule, it’s also crucial to maintain a healthy work-life balance. Don’t be too hard on yourself if you occasionally deviate from your planned schedule. Remember to prioritize self-care and personal time.
